Tax Deduction

This fixed monthly fee is a tax deduction from your SMSF. It can be paid directly from your SMSF. This is not a personal expense – your SMSF pays the fee.

It’s also possible to pay SMSF fees from a personal bank account or by credit card. In these cases, the fees you pay are regarded as a contribution to your SMSF.
